Product reviews:
Glenn
2025-12-25 iphone 7 Plus
Used 2015 Suzuki for sale in Gauteng | Auto Mart suzuki hayabusa dealership
suzuki hayabusa dealership
Gordon
2025-12-25 iphone XS Max
Taking Delivery Of Hayabusa 2017 || Showroom Overview - YouTube suzuki hayabusa dealership
suzuki hayabusa dealership
Saxon
2025-12-16 iphone Xs
Suzuki Hayabusa Production Being Discontinued in Japan and Europe suzuki hayabusa dealership
suzuki hayabusa dealership